The Hidden Cost of Data Silos in SaaS Operations
In the SaaS landscape, churn is rarely a single event. It is the culmination of subtle operational friction points that accumulate over time. Many SaaS founders and executives rely on high-level financial metrics like Monthly Recurring Revenue (MRR) or Annual Recurring Revenue (ARR) to gauge health. However, these top-line figures often mask underlying operational inefficiencies that drive customers away. When billing, customer success, and product usage data reside in separate systems, the correlation between operational failures and customer attrition becomes invisible. This disconnect prevents teams from identifying the specific triggers that lead to cancellations, resulting in reactive rather than proactive retention strategies.
An Enterprise Resource Planning (ERP) system like Odoo offers a unified data layer that can bridge these gaps. By centralizing customer records, subscription details, financial transactions, and support interactions, organizations can derive granular insights into the customer journey. The key is not merely to store data in one place, but to define and monitor specific metrics that expose the hidden drivers of churn. This article explores how to leverage Odoo's integrated applications to identify these drivers and transform operational data into actionable retention insights.
Understanding the Subscription Lifecycle in Odoo
To effectively track churn drivers, one must first understand how the subscription lifecycle is managed within an Odoo environment. Odoo Subscriptions allows for the creation of recurring revenue streams, linking products to customer contracts. However, the lifecycle extends beyond simple billing. It encompasses the entire customer relationship, from initial acquisition through onboarding, usage, support, and renewal. Each stage generates data points that, when analyzed in isolation, may appear normal but reveal significant risks when viewed in the context of the whole lifecycle.
In Odoo, the subscription record serves as the central entity connecting various operational modules. It links to the CRM for sales history, the Accounting module for invoicing and payments, the Helpdesk for support tickets, and Project for service delivery or onboarding tasks. This interconnectedness is the foundation for advanced churn analysis. By mapping the lifecycle stages to specific Odoo modules, businesses can identify where data gaps or operational bottlenecks exist. For example, a delay in onboarding tasks in the Project module might correlate with a drop in product usage, which in turn precedes a support ticket about confusion, ultimately leading to cancellation.
Key Metrics for Identifying Hidden Churn Drivers
Traditional SaaS metrics like Gross Churn Rate and Net Revenue Retention are essential but insufficient for diagnosing root causes. To expose hidden drivers, SaaS companies should focus on operational metrics that reflect the customer's experience and the efficiency of internal processes. These metrics should be derived from the integrated data available in Odoo. Below are several critical areas where hidden churn drivers often reside.
- Billing Accuracy and Dispute Rate: Track the frequency of invoice disputes or payment failures. High dispute rates often indicate confusion in pricing or billing cycles, leading to frustration and churn. In Odoo, this can be monitored by analyzing the ratio of disputed invoices to total invoices per customer segment.
- Onboarding Completion Time: Measure the time taken to complete critical onboarding steps. Delays in onboarding can prevent customers from realizing value, increasing the likelihood of early churn. Odoo Project can track task completion times, allowing for correlation with retention rates.
- Support Ticket Volume and Resolution Time: Monitor the number of support tickets per customer and the average time to resolution. A spike in tickets, especially those related to basic functionality, may indicate poor product usability or inadequate documentation. Odoo Helpdesk provides detailed ticket data that can be segmented by customer tier.
- Usage-Based Engagement: If applicable, track product usage metrics. Low engagement often precedes churn. While Odoo does not natively track product usage, it can integrate with external analytics platforms to correlate usage data with subscription status.
- Renewal Lead Time: Analyze the time between the start of the renewal process and the actual renewal. Long lead times may indicate internal inefficiencies or customer hesitation. Odoo Sales and Subscriptions can track renewal opportunities and their progression.
Connecting CRM and Billing Data for Deeper Insights
One of the most powerful ways to expose hidden churn drivers is to connect CRM data with billing and financial data. In many SaaS companies, the sales team and the finance team operate in silos. Sales may focus on closing deals, while finance focuses on collecting payments. This disconnect can lead to misaligned expectations and poor customer experiences. For instance, a customer may be sold a premium plan that does not align with their actual usage or needs, leading to dissatisfaction and eventual churn.
In Odoo, the CRM module tracks leads, opportunities, and customer interactions. The Accounting module tracks invoices, payments, and receivables. By linking these modules through the customer record, businesses can analyze the correlation between sales promises and financial outcomes. For example, you can identify customers who were sold high-value plans but have low usage or high support ticket volumes. This analysis can reveal whether the sales process is misaligned with customer needs or whether the product is not delivering on its promises. Additionally, tracking the time from opportunity closure to first invoice can highlight onboarding delays that may contribute to churn.
Leveraging Support Data to Predict Churn
Customer support is often the last line of defense against churn. Support interactions provide real-time feedback on customer satisfaction and product issues. However, many SaaS companies treat support as a cost center rather than a strategic asset. By analyzing support data in the context of the subscription lifecycle, businesses can identify patterns that predict churn. For example, a customer who files multiple tickets about the same issue may be at high risk of churning if the issue is not resolved quickly.
Odoo Helpdesk allows for detailed tracking of support tickets, including categories, priorities, and resolution times. By segmenting this data by customer tier, plan type, or onboarding status, businesses can identify which segments are most prone to support-related churn. For instance, customers on lower-tier plans may have higher support ticket volumes due to lack of self-service resources. This insight can drive investments in documentation, training, or product improvements to reduce support burden and improve retention. Additionally, tracking the sentiment of support interactions, if available through integrations, can provide early warning signs of dissatisfaction.
The Role of Financial Reconciliation in Churn Analysis
Financial reconciliation is often overlooked in churn analysis, but it plays a critical role in maintaining customer trust. Billing errors, such as incorrect amounts, duplicate invoices, or missed payments, can lead to customer frustration and churn. In SaaS, where billing is automated, errors can be subtle and hard to detect without rigorous reconciliation processes. Odoo Accounting provides tools for reconciling invoices, payments, and bank statements, ensuring that financial data is accurate and up-to-date.
By monitoring reconciliation metrics, such as the number of unreconciled items or the time taken to resolve discrepancies, businesses can identify operational inefficiencies that may impact customer experience. For example, if a significant number of invoices are unreconciled for more than 30 days, it may indicate issues with payment processing or customer communication. These issues can lead to late fees, payment failures, and ultimately, churn. Regular reconciliation reviews can help identify and resolve these issues before they escalate, improving both financial accuracy and customer satisfaction.
Implementing a Metrics-Driven Churn Prevention Strategy
Identifying hidden churn drivers is only the first step. To effectively reduce churn, SaaS companies must implement a metrics-driven strategy that connects insights to action. This involves defining clear thresholds for key metrics, setting up automated alerts for anomalies, and establishing cross-functional teams to address identified issues. In Odoo, automated actions and scheduled actions can be used to trigger alerts when metrics exceed predefined thresholds. For example, an alert can be sent to the customer success team when a customer's support ticket volume exceeds a certain level or when an invoice remains unpaid for more than 15 days.
Cross-functional collaboration is essential for addressing churn drivers. Sales, customer success, support, and finance teams must work together to share insights and coordinate actions. Odoo's integrated platform facilitates this collaboration by providing a single source of truth for customer data. Regular reviews of churn metrics and operational data can help identify trends and prioritize initiatives. For example, if onboarding delays are identified as a key churn driver, the team can focus on streamlining onboarding processes, improving documentation, or providing additional training. By continuously monitoring and acting on metrics, SaaS companies can proactively address churn drivers and improve retention.
Challenges and Considerations in Data Integration
While Odoo provides a robust framework for integrating data, challenges can arise in ensuring data quality and consistency. Data silos may persist if not all relevant systems are integrated with Odoo. For example, product usage data may reside in a separate analytics platform, and support interactions may be tracked in a different helpdesk system. Integrating these systems with Odoo requires careful planning and execution. APIs, webhooks, and middleware can be used to synchronize data between systems, ensuring that Odoo has a complete view of the customer journey.
Data quality is another critical consideration. Inconsistent data formats, missing fields, or duplicate records can compromise the accuracy of churn analysis. Establishing data validation rules and regular data cleansing processes can help maintain data integrity. Additionally, role-based access controls should be implemented to ensure that sensitive customer data is protected and that only authorized users can access specific data. By addressing these challenges, SaaS companies can build a reliable data foundation for churn analysis and retention strategies.
